Understanding the Origins of Edamame

What is Edamame?

Edamame is the Japanese term for young soybeans that are harvested before they fully ripen or harden. These vibrant green pods contain small, immature soybeans inside. Edamame has been a staple in East Asian cuisine for centuries and has gained global popularity due to its numerous health benefits and versatility in various recipes.

When it comes to the origins of edamame, its history can be traced back to ancient China, where soybeans were first cultivated over 5,000 years ago. From there, the cultivation of soybeans spread to neighboring countries like Japan and Korea, where the practice of harvesting young soybeans before they matured became popular.

The cultivation and consumption of edamame eventually made its way to North America in the 20th century, primarily through Japanese immigrants. Today, edamame is widely grown and enjoyed in countries around the world.

The Cultivation and Harvesting of Edamame

Edamame is typically cultivated as a cash crop in North America, East Asia, and other regions with suitable climates. Farmers carefully tend to the soybean plants, ensuring optimal growing conditions. This includes providing adequate sunlight, water, and nutrients to promote healthy growth.

As the soybean plants mature, farmers closely monitor their progress to determine the ideal time for harvesting. The timing is crucial, as harvesting too early or too late can affect the flavor and texture of the edamame beans.

The harvesting process involves hand-picking the pods or using specialized machinery to remove the pods from the plant. Hand-picking is a labor-intensive method commonly used in smaller-scale operations, where each pod is carefully inspected for quality.

In larger-scale operations, machinery such as combine harvesters equipped with soybean-specific attachments are used to efficiently remove the pods from the plants. These machines gently shake the plants, causing the ripe pods to fall into a collection container.

Once the edamame pods are harvested, they are quickly cooled to maintain their fresh quality and retain the vibrant green color. This is typically done through a process known as hydrocooling, where the pods are submerged in cold water or exposed to a cool airflow to lower their temperature rapidly.

After the cooling process, the edamame pods are carefully packaged to ensure their protection during transportation and storage. Some packaging methods involve vacuum-sealing the pods to maintain their freshness and extend their shelf life.

The Nutritional Profile of Edamame

Macronutrients in Edamame

Edamame is highly regarded for its impressive nutritional composition. It is a rich source of plant-based protein, making it an excellent option for individuals following vegetarian or vegan diets. The protein in edamame is complete, meaning it contains all the essential amino acids that the body needs for optimal functioning.

Additionally, edamame contains a good amount of dietary fiber, which can contribute to digestive health and aid in weight management. Fiber helps regulate bowel movements, prevents constipation, and promotes a healthy gut microbiome. It also helps control blood sugar levels and reduces the risk of developing chronic diseases such as heart disease and type 2 diabetes.

Furthermore, edamame is low in saturated fat and cholesterol, making it a heart-healthy choice. The combination of protein, fiber, and healthy fats in edamame provides a satisfying and nourishing snack. The healthy fats in edamame, including omega-3 fatty acids, are beneficial for brain health, reducing inflammation, and supporting heart health.

Vitamins and Minerals in Edamame

Edamame is not only a protein powerhouse but also packed with essential vitamins and minerals that contribute to overall health and well-being. It is particularly abundant in folate, vitamin K, and vitamin C.

Folate, also known as vitamin B9, is crucial for cell growth and development. It plays a vital role in DNA synthesis and repair, making it essential for proper fetal development during pregnancy. Adequate folate intake is also important for preventing neural tube defects in newborns.

Vitamin K, another key nutrient found in edamame, plays a vital role in blood clotting and bone health. It helps activate proteins that are involved in the coagulation process, preventing excessive bleeding. Vitamin K also contributes to bone health by regulating calcium metabolism and promoting bone mineralization.

Vitamin C, known for its antioxidant properties, helps protect the body against free radicals and supports the immune system. It is involved in collagen synthesis, which is essential for the health and integrity of connective tissues, including skin, bones, and blood vessels. Vitamin C also enhances iron absorption, supports wound healing, and acts as a natural antihistamine.

In addition to vitamins, edamame is a notable source of minerals such as iron, magnesium, and potassium. Iron is necessary for red blood cell production and plays a critical role in oxygen transport throughout the body. Magnesium is involved in over 300 biochemical reactions in the body and is essential for energy production, muscle function, and maintaining a healthy nervous system. Potassium, on the other hand, is an electrolyte that helps maintain proper fluid balance, supports nerve function, and regulates blood pressure.

The Connection Between Edamame and Soy

Edamame as a Type of Soybean

It is important to note that edamame is, in fact, a type of soybean. While commonly referred to as a separate entity, edamame soybeans and soybeans used for soy milk, tofu, and other soy products come from the same plant species, Glycine max.

Soybeans, also known as Glycine max, are a versatile legume that has been cultivated for centuries. They are native to East Asia and are now grown in many parts of the world. Soybeans are highly valued for their high protein content and are a staple in many traditional Asian cuisines.

Edamame, on the other hand, is a specific variety of soybean that is harvested at an early stage of development. These young soybeans are plump and tender, making them perfect for snacking and incorporating into various dishes.

The Process of Turning Soybeans into Edamame

The key difference between edamame and mature soybeans lies in their stage of development and how they are processed. While mature soybeans are typically left to dry and harden on the plant, edamame is harvested earlier to ensure tenderness and a more palatable texture. The premature soybeans are then removed from the pod and can be enjoyed either cooked or raw.

When it comes to harvesting edamame, timing is crucial. Farmers carefully monitor the soybean plants to determine the optimal time for picking. If the beans are harvested too early, they may lack flavor and sweetness. On the other hand, waiting too long can result in tough and starchy beans.

Once the edamame pods are harvested, they are carefully sorted to remove any damaged or discolored beans. This ensures that only the highest quality beans make it to market. The pods are then gently blanched in boiling water or steamed to enhance their vibrant green color and retain their nutritional value.

After blanching, the edamame beans can be enjoyed in a variety of ways. Some people prefer to eat them straight from the pod, lightly seasoned with salt. Others incorporate them into salads, stir-fries, or even use them as a topping for pizzas and pastas.

It is worth mentioning that edamame is significantly different from processed soy products like tofu or soy milk, as they undergo additional steps to transform the soybeans. Tofu, for example, is made by coagulating soy milk and pressing the resulting curds into blocks. Soy milk, on the other hand, is produced by soaking and grinding soybeans, then straining the liquid to separate it from the solids.

Common Misconceptions About Edamame and Soy

Is Edamame Considered Soy-Free?

Despite its association with soy, edamame is often mistakenly believed to be soy-free. As mentioned earlier, edamame does belong to the soybean family and is, therefore, a form of soy. However, the confusion may stem from the fact that edamame is consumed in its immature and unprocessed state, while many soy products undergo extensive processing.

Health Implications of Consuming Soy and Edamame

Benefits of Including Edamame in Your Diet

Incorporating edamame into your diet can have various health benefits. The high protein content in edamame makes it a valuable source of essential amino acids. A diet rich in plant-based protein has been linked to improved muscle strength, weight management, and reduced risk of certain chronic diseases.

Additionally, the abundance of vitamins and minerals in edamame can contribute to overall wellness. Folate, for instance, plays a crucial role in fetal development during pregnancy and helps prevent certain birth defects. Meanwhile, the potent antioxidant properties of vitamin C can support skin health and combat oxidative stress.

Potential Risks of Soy Consumption

While soy and edamame offer numerous health benefits, it is important to be mindful of potential risks associated with soy consumption. Some studies suggest that excessive soy intake, particularly in individuals with certain health conditions or hormonal imbalances, may interfere with thyroid function. However, these effects are primarily seen when consuming large amounts of highly processed soy products over an extended period.

If you have specific concerns or underlying medical conditions, it is advisable to consult with a healthcare professional for personalized guidance regarding soy and edamame consumption.
